What is the Primary Zip Code for Natick, Massachusetts?

The primary and most widely recognized zip code for Natick is 01760. This code covers the town's central area, including the vibrant Natick Center, which features a mix of residential properties, local businesses, and the Natick Mall—a major regional shopping destination. When people refer to Natick's zip code, they are most often referencing 01760. It's important to note that a zip code is a postal code used by the United States Postal Service (USPS) to efficiently route mail. It does not always align perfectly with municipal boundaries, which is the case in Natick.

Exploring the Natick MA Zip Code 01772

The other zip code serving the community is 01772. This area generally encompasses the southern and western parts of Natick, including neighborhoods bordering Wellesley and Sherborn. This region is known for its more suburban feel, with larger residential lots and proximity to significant natural features like Lake Cochituate. The distinction between 01760 and 01772 is important for prospective homebuyers, as it can signal differences in property types, lot sizes, and overall community atmosphere.

How Does Zip Code Influence Natick MA Real Estate Prices?

Location is a fundamental driver of real estate value. In Natick, the zip code can be a proxy for location-specific desirability factors. Based on our experience assessment, properties in the 01772 zip code often command a premium due to larger average lot sizes and the perceived prestige of neighborhoods like South Natick. However, the 01760 area offers its own advantages, such as walkability and proximity to public transit, which are highly valued by many buyers. Ultimately, property values are determined by a combination of the specific home's condition, lot size, and its exact location within the zip code.

Key Considerations for Home Buyers and Sellers

For anyone involved in a real estate transaction in Natick, understanding the zip code is more than just for mail. It helps in:

  1. Market Research: Accurately comparing comparable properties ("comps").
  2. Tax Assessment: Property tax rates are uniform across Natick, but assessed values vary by location and property characteristics.
  3. Insurance Premiums: Some insurers may use zip codes as a factor in determining home insurance rates.

When searching for listings, ensure your filters include both 01760 and 01772 to see the full spectrum of available properties in Natick.
